Title: 2UZ-FE ENGINE CONTROL SYSTEM: SFI SYSTEM: ECM Power Source Circuit; 2007 MY LX470 [08/2006 - ] |
DESCRIPTION
When the ignition switch is turned ON, the positive battery voltage is applied to terminal IGSW of the ECM and the EFI relay (Marking: EFI OR ECD) control circuit in the ECM sends a signal to terminal MREL of the ECM switching on the EFI relay.
This signal causes current to flow to the coil, closing the contacts of the EFI relay and supplying power to terminal +B of the ECM.
If the ignition switch is turned OFF, the ECM holds the EFI relay for a maximum of 2 seconds to allow for the initial setting of the throttle valve.

INSPECTION PROCEDURE
PROCEDURE
|
1.
|
CHECK ECM (+B VOLTAGE)
|
|
(a) Turn the ignition switch ON.
(b) Measure the voltage of the ECM connectors.
Standard voltage:
|
Tester Connection
|
Specified Condition
|
|
E10-1 (+B) - E6-1 (E1)
|
9 to 14 V
|
|
|
| OK |
|
PROCEED TO NEXT CIRCUIT INSPECTION SHOWN ON PROBLEM SYMPTOMS TABLE
|
| NG |
|
|
|
2.
|
CHECK HARNESS AND CONNECTOR (ECM - BODY GROUND)
|
|
(a) Disconnect the E6 ECM connector.
(b) Measure the resistance of the wire harness side connector.
Standard resistance:
|
Tester Connection
|
Specified Condition
|
|
E6-1 (E1) - Body ground
|
Below 1 Ω
|
|
|
| NG |
|
REPAIR OR REPLACE HARNESS OR CONNECTOR
|
| OK |
|
|
|
3.
|
CHECK ECM (IGSW VOLTAGE)
|
|
(a) Turn the ignition switch ON.
(b) Measure the voltage of the ECM connectors.
Standard voltage:
|
Tester Connection
|
Specified Condition
|
|
E10-9 (IGSW) - E6-1 (E1)
|
9 to 14 V
|
|
